This annual dinner is held in close coordination with the Deputy Commandant for Installations and Logistics and focuses on the vital issues, organizational structure concerns and challenges facing the Installations and Logistics communities. The dinner provides the formal opportunity to recognize the professional achievements of the top performing Marines.
